This website is designed to allow Tinkla Relay users to update the software on their devices. For more information about Tinkla Relay please visit our website.
The Web USB API facilitates communicating with USB devices from the browser. The API is currently available in Chrome based browsers (Android, Chrome OS, Linux, macOS and Windows) and is supported in the MakeCode Editor and the Python Editor. This enables you to flash your Tinkla Relay straight from the browser without the need to save the .hex file first, and use python and other scripts to flash the device.
In order to run this software, you will need:
An up-to-date version of Chrome (or other Chromium based browsers such as Microsoft Edge, Chromium, etc).
A microUSB to USB-A or USB-C (whatever is needed on your laptop)
A Tinkla Relay device
Connect your device to your computer. Keep connected throughout the process.
Presee the Connect button and select the realy device identified. (if no devices are identified please check your USB connection and also ensure that WebUSB is enabled in your browser. For more info please visit this page.)
If the installed version of the software is older than the available version, press the Enter Flash button to put your device in Flash mode. The device will disconnect and reconnect automatically after few seconds (if not you will have to use the Connect button again to connect to it before you can deploy the code).
Once reconnected, the Do Flash and Exit Flash buttons will be enabled. Use Do Flash to write the latest version of the code on your Tinkla Relay. Use Exit Flash to exit without changes.
NOTE: Enter DFU button should only be used at the recommendation of the Tinkla support staff.
